ifconfig_vtnet0_ipv6="inet6 2001:db8:2:2:0:ff48:42ff:161f/64" ipv6_default_interface="vtnet0" ipv6_defaultrouter="2001:db8:2:2::7" in rc.conf(5) makes node unreachable after reboot and ssh login. * FreeBSD-runtime package causes failure, no difference with full upgrade * base f5abdb03119a with base 6d204407ec6e reverted fails * base f5abdb03119a with base 6d204407ec6e and base 4bf44dd73bc0 reverted works * node runs MINIMAL-based kernel and world both built without IPv4 support Providing reproducer is tedious, would consider only if non-reproducible.
* Nodes with SLAAC via "inet6 accept_rtadv" run fine here.

Chernikov <melifaro@FreeBSD.org> CommitDate: 2023-05-27 10:38:32 +0000 netlink: call IPv6 hook after the ifaddr operation when ifp is brought up. This change fixes the case when the first address added to the interface is IPv6 GU address. Before the change, IPv6 LL addition was not triggered.
